Which of the following parts of the electromagnetic spectrum have longer wavelengths than those witnessed in the visible spectru

m?
A. Infrared
B. Cosmic waves
C. X-rays
D. Gamma rays

The correct answer for above statement is:

<h3>A. Infrared </h3><h3>Explanation:</h3>

Longer wavelength radiation is of lower strength and is normally abrupt harmful patterns add radio, microwaves and infrared.infrared, is a range of the electromagnetic radiation spectrum where wavelengths vary from about 700 nanometers (nm) to 1 millimeter (mm). Infrared waves are normally larger than those of visible light but these are basically shorter than those of radio waves.

14. Weathering and erosion occur when which two Earth
aliina [53]

Answer:

The atmosphere, hydrosphere, and biosphere interact with the geosphere through weathering and erosion. For example, rain and plants can weather rocks into sediments. Wind and flowing water can erode rocks and sediment and deposit them in new places.
